VIMS-Specific Policies

VIMS operations and employees are governed by VIMS Policy & Procedure Documents (PPDs; composite document is available through the Faculty & Staff Gateway, under "Working Here") and by William & Mary University policies (see below). The VIMS PPDs serve to establish policies and procedures unique to VIMS and/or to provide additional information and guidance regarding the application of University policies at VIMS.

Key W&M Employment Policies for Staff and Professionals
  • Classification Policyprovides guidelines and responsibilities for the classification of Executive, Administrative Faculty, Professional and Operational positions (“University Staff”), and Hourly positions.
  • Compensation Policy -  provides guidelines for establishing and administering a compensation plan for Covered Staff.
  • Compensatory and Overtime Leaveprovides uniform guidelines for the accrual, use, and payment of compensatory leave and overtime leave.   This policy works together with the Hours of Work and Overtime Policy to compensate non-exempt employees for overtime worked and helps the university comply with the Fair Labor Standards Act. 
  • Employee Reasonable AccomodationsWilliam & Mary is committed to providing individuals with disabilities equal opportunities in all phases of employment.  
  • Family & Medical Leave Act (FMLA) - policy ensures that the university complies with the Family and Medical Leave Act, which guarantees eligible employees with unpaid leave in certain situations.
  • Hours of Work & Overtimepurpose of this policy is to (i) define work hours (schedules) for University Staff, (ii) describe the circumstances under which overtime is allowed for Hourly and Non-exempt employees, and (iii) specify the practice for lunch and other breaks. 
  • Performance Planning and Evaluation for Professionalsestablishes a system for (1) setting performance goals and objectives as well as career development goals; (2) monitoring employee progress, providing constructive feedback and evaluating performance; and (3) aligning performance plans with the university’s and units’ strategic plan to the extent practical.  
Staff Assembly

Quick link (W&M, external): W&M Staff Assembly

The W&M Staff Assembly represents the interests of operational, classified and non-student hourly employees at William & Mary. 

The Staff Assembly consists of 24 members and has 5 Standing Committees that are open to the Staff for membership. The Assembly advises the senior administration to include, the President and the Senior Vice President for Finance & Administration on matters affecting the operational, classified and hourly wage employees.

The Staff Assembly meets on the second Wednesdays of each month at 10:00 AM. Monthly meetings are open to all Staff members.

Professionals & Professional Faculty Assembly

Quick links: W&M Professionals & Professional Faculty Assembly (external); VIMS PPF Council (intranet)

The W&M Professionals & Professional Faculty Assembly is a 21-member elected board that represents William & Mary and Virginia Institute of Marine Science staff members who are professionals and professional faculty (PPFs).  The VIMS PPF Council (intranet) provides leadership, information and resources to support Professionals & Professional Faculty at VIMS. 

The PPF Handbook is an informal collection of W&M policies compiled by the Professionals and Professional Faculty Assembly for the convenience of PPFs.

W&M Opportunities & Resources

W&M Human Resources – Talent Development offers courses, tools and trainings to help you meet your goals in areas such as leadership, communication, and personnel hiring and management.   Leadership training is available for all levels of experience.  Other trainings and workshops such as Employee Relations 101, Revitalizing Your Resilience, Creating Desktop Procedures Workshop and Enhancing Your Presentation Skills broaden the scope of offerings. Check the Learning Opportunities page for more details.  Many of the programs are offered on the Williamsburg campus, but with enough interest, some of them can be brought to VIMS.  Contact the Assistant Director for Administration in the Office of the Dean & Director, for more information.

As a member of the W&M Community, you also have access to LinkedIn Learning in Cornerstone, the online learning management system for faculty and staff. Topics cover a range of business, creative and technical topics, from leadership “soft skills” to design principles to programming. 

W&M Diversity & Inclusion celebrates inclusive excellence champions and supports professional development through a Lunch & Learn series, IDEA grants, Cornerstone Learning and an Annual Diversity & Inclusion Symposium.

The Studio for Teaching & Learning Innovation (STLI) provides resources and teaching-related professional development opportunities.  They also offer one-on-one consultations.

The Collaborative Institutional Training Initiative (CITI) provides W&M compliance committee members (IACUC, PHSC, and IBC, RAD), principal investigators, students, and staff with on-line trainings that document compliance with various federal mandates.  For more information on how to access the correct training modules for VIMS employees, visit Research Support.

VIMS Professional & Staff Development Fund

VIMS professionals and staff have access to funding for professional development through the Professional and Staff Development Fund (intranet).  An application is required.  Announcements are made via VIMS e-mail and applications are due in the summer.  Visit the VIMS PPF Council webpage (intranet) for details.
